Thank you for your contribution! Sashiko AI review found 2 potential issue(s) to consider:
- [High] Missing cursor adjustment in `ttm_lru_bulk_move_add` when re-seeding an empty bulk move anchor causes recently-used resources to be prematurely evicted.
- [Medium] Computing `&man->lru[j]` when `man` is NULL in `ttm_bulk_move_drop_cursors` invokes Undefined Behavior and will trigger UBSAN panics.

--- Patch [1]: [PATCH] drm/ttm: Represent LRU bulk moves as nested sublists ---
commit b97657bee6dc1cddf7841bc260d33b4b040368e4
Author: Thomas Hellström <thomas.hellstrom@linux.intel.com>
Subject: drm/ttm: Represent LRU bulk moves as nested sublists

This patch changes the LRU bulk move mechanism to track each group as a
real nested sublist instead of ranges. Each group gets a persistent anchor
node linked on the manager LRU list along with a sublist holding its member
resources, simplifying cursor tracking and eliminating range-corruption bugs.

> +static void ttm_bulk_move_drop_cursors(struct ttm_device *bdev,
> +					struct ttm_lru_bulk_move *bulk)
> +{
> +	unsigned int i, j;
> +
> +	for (i = 0; i < TTM_NUM_MEM_TYPES; ++i) {
> +		struct ttm_resource_manager *man = ttm_manager_type(bdev, i);
> +
> +		for (j = 0; j < TTM_MAX_BO_PRIORITY; ++j) {
> +			struct ttm_lru_bulk_move_pos *pos = &bulk->pos[i][j];
> +			struct ttm_lru_item *lru, *next;
> +
> +			list_for_each_entry_safe(lru, next, &pos->sublist, link) {
> +				struct ttm_resource_cursor *cursor;
> +
> +				if (ttm_lru_item_is_res(lru)) {
> +					WARN_ON_ONCE(1);
> +					continue;
> +				}
> +				/*
> +				 * This cursor descended here; its main hitch
> +				 * already sits on the manager list, so just
> +				 * detach it from this sublist.
> +				 */
> +				cursor = container_of(lru, typeof(*cursor),
> +						      sublist_hitch);
> +				cursor->cur_list = &man->lru[j];
> +				list_del_init(&lru->link);
> +			}
> +			list_splice_tail_init(&pos->sublist, &man->lru[j]);

[Severity: Medium]
When ttm_manager_type() returns NULL for unused memory types, doesn't the
pointer arithmetic &man->lru[j] result in undefined behavior?

If the kernel is compiled with UBSAN, this can trigger a panic even if the
list operations don't actually dereference the pointer. Should there be a
check like if (!man) continue; before the inner loop?

> +			list_del_init(&pos->marker.link);
> +		}
> +	}
> +}

[ ... ]

> +/* Add the resource to a bulk_move sublist */
>  static void ttm_lru_bulk_move_add(struct ttm_lru_bulk_move *bulk,
>  				  struct ttm_resource *res)
>  {
>  	struct ttm_lru_bulk_move_pos *pos = ttm_lru_bulk_move_pos(bulk, res);
> +	struct ttm_resource *first = ttm_lru_first_res_or_null(&pos->sublist);
> +	struct ttm_buffer_object *bo = res->bo;
> +	struct ttm_resource_manager *man =
> +		ttm_manager_type(bo->bdev, res->mem_type);
>  
> -	if (!pos->first) {
> -		pos->first = res;
> -		pos->last = res;
> +	if (first) {
> -		WARN_ON(pos->first->bo->base.resv != res->bo->base.resv);
> -		ttm_lru_bulk_move_pos_tail(pos, res);
> +		WARN_ON(first->bo->base.resv != res->bo->base.resv);
>  	} else {
> +		/*
> +		 * Group empty (first activation, or all members were pinned
> +		 * or swapped out); re-seed the anchor at the tail so it
> +		 * counts as recently used.
> +		 */
> +		list_move_tail(&pos->marker.link, &man->lru[bo->priority]);
>  	}

[Severity: High]
If an active LRU traversal cursor has descended into this sublist and all
resources are subsequently removed, the sublist becomes empty except for the
cursor's hitch.

When a new resource is added and 'first' is NULL, we re-seed the anchor to
the tail of the manager's LRU list. However, could this leave the descended
cursor parked in the sublist without adjusting it?

If ttm_lru_bulk_move_pos_adjust_cursors() is not called to detach it, the
resumed traversal might immediately process and evict this newly added
resource, violating the LRU guarantee.

> +	/*
> +	 * The resource may still be on another list (manager LRU or
> +	 * bdev->unevictable); move it unconditionally to keep group
> +	 * membership consistent.
> +	 */
> +	list_move_tail(&res->lru.link, &pos->sublist);
>  }
